Abstract
- Robotic surgery offers potential advantages of improved ability to complete procedures using a minimally invasive approach, recovery, and clinical outcomes. It has been previously established that safety net hospitals are outliers for surgical complications. As such, the adoption of new technology may not achieve the same outcomes as other institutions. We hypothesized that, compared to laparoscopic and open surgeries, robotic surgeries have fewer post-operative Clavien-Dindo complications at our safety net hospital. All robotic surgeries performed from 2017 to 2019 at a single, safety net hospital were reviewed. Cases were matched 1:3 to laparoscopic controls. Surgeries commonly performed open were additionally matched 1:3 to open counterparts. The primary outcome was Clavien-Dindo complications at 90 days post-operatively. Secondary outcomes included inadvertent enterotomy, conversion to open, operative duration, wound class, surgical site infection (SSI), surgical site occurrence (SSO), length of stay (LOS), reoperation, readmission, and recurrence. A total of 160 robotic surgeries were included and matched to 480 laparoscopic surgeries and 108 open surgeries. Open surgeries were associated with greater risk of Clavien-Dindo complication (OR = 2.7, p = 0.040, 95% confidence interval 1.0–6.9) than either robotic or laparoscopic surgeries.
